Total Student Population Comparison

The total student population of selected colleges is 12,045 with 6,361 female students and 5,684 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Lewis University has the most enrolled students of 6,513, while Bexley Hall Seabury Western Theological Seminary Federation, Inc. has the least number of students of 62 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.

Undergraduate Student Population

The total undergraduate population of selected colleges is 7,202 with 3,648 female students and 3,554 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 undergradu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Lewis University has the most enrolled undergraduate students of 3,933, while Rockford University has the least number of undergraduate students of 951.

Graduate Student Population

The total graduate population of selected colleges is 4,843 with 2,713 female students and 2,130 male students. The following table compares 2022-2023 graduate enrollment between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Lewis University has the most enrolled graduate students of 2,580, while Augustana College has the least number of graduate students of 31.

Distance Learning (Online Class) Enrollment

The following table compares 2022-2023 distance learning enrollment for both undergraduate and graduate programs between selected colleges. In undergraduate programs, out of total 7,202 students, 680 students (9.44%) have taken courses only through distance learning and 2,688 students (37.32%) have learned from at least one online course. For graduate schools, out of total 4,843 students, 912 students (18.83%) have taken courses only through distance learning and 1,668 students (34.44%) have learned from at least one online course.
